Remove the word middleware (#1067)
* Rename middleware to plugin first pass; mostly used 'sed', few spots where I manually changed text. This still builds a coredns binary. * fmt error * Rename AddMiddleware to AddPlugin * Readd AddMiddleware to remain backwards compat
